They're all about implied odds and position. You played that hand well, just keep doing more of the same thing. There's no need to get tricky at all, just make solid value bets. Get poker office or poker tracker and just look for the donks with 70%vpip, it means they're playing 70% of the hands and will pay you off with any bit of the board.
